Focus on the core of Lagoa, exploring its main square, historical churches like Igreja Matriz, and traditional architecture. Learn about the town's development and key historical events.
Delve into the enduring traditions of Lagoa, from its agricultural roots (especially pottery and wine) to its religious festivals. These tours often connect historical practices with modern life.
These walks focus on specific historical periods or themes, such as Moorish influence, the impact of the 1755 earthquake, or the life of famous local figures. They offer a concentrated dive into a particular aspect of Lagoa's past.

Portugal enjoys a Mediterranean climate with mild, wet winters and hot, dry summers. The coastal regions experience more moderate temperatures due to Atlantic influences, while inland areas can have greater temperature extremes.
The shoulder seasons of spring (April to June) and autumn (September to October) offer pleasant temperatures, fewer crowds, and lower prices, making them ideal for exploring.
July and August represent the peak tourist season, characterized by hot weather, crowded beaches, and higher accommodation costs, particularly in popular coastal resorts.
From November to March, Portugal experiences its off-season with cooler, wetter weather, especially in the north. This period is ideal for budget travelers seeking a quieter experience and a chance to explore cities without the summer rush.

Getting around Lagoa and its surroundings is quite manageable. Renting a car offers the most flexibility for exploring the numerous beaches and inland attractions. Local buses connect the main town to nearby coastal villages and larger towns like Portimão, though schedules can be less frequent. Taxis are readily available, especially in the town center and at popular tourist spots. For shorter distances within Lagoa itself, walking is a pleasant option to soak in the local atmosphere. Consider ride-sharing apps for convenience, though availability might vary.
